· Demonstrate very good understanding of basic database concepts
· Differentiate between the different editions of SQL Server 2005
· Install SQL Server 2005
· Create and maintain SQL Server 2005 databases
· Perform different operations on data using Transact-SQL commands
· Create and manage Views
· Create Stored Procedure and Functions
· Create Triggers
· Use XML features in SQL Server 2005
· Use Transactions to ensure data integrity
Description
This course covers the basic techniques for the Microsoft SQL Server 2005 program that specifically used to design and build database applications. Trainees will start through this course to learn about basic databases concepts and then how to use, create and customize SQL Server database objects in order to build a database application that fulfills the user needs and requirements.
Audience :
Database Designers, Application Developers.
Topics :
Introduction to Databases
o Database Fundamentals
o Database Terminologies
o Database Relationships
o Database Normalization
SQL Server 2005 Fundamentals
o Installing SQL Server 2005
o Working with SQL Server 2005
o Introduction to Transact-SQL
o Describing DDL, DML and DCL statements
o SQL Server 2005 Data Types
Displaying and Managing Data
o Retrieving Data
o Formatting and Summarizing Data
o Joining Data
o Manipulating Data
Creating and Managing Databases
o Working with Databases
o Working with Tables
o Working with Constraints
o Working with Database Diagrams
o Controlling Database Transactions
o Working with Views
Database Programming and Administration
o Working with Stored Procedures
o Working with Functions
o Working with Triggers
o Working with XML
o Working with Database Tools
o Introduction to SQL Server Administration
Recommended Knowledge :
This course requires to have the basic skills about using the with Microsoft Windows operating system (Version XP or any later version).
Recommended Course(s) :
Category :
Training Materials :
YAT Official Courseware
Labs :
This course includes several labs to ensure you will gain the targeted skills and experience.
Credential :
This course is a necessary starting point for anyone wants to step into the database applications field.